Method | Description | |
---|---|---|
Dispose ( ) : void |
Must be called for each class instance. Must be called before Core.Library.Close().
|
|
EnablePropertyCurrentConnectionIDs ( ) : void |
Enable the CurrentConnectionIDs property.
|
|
EnablePropertySinkProtocolInfo ( ) : void |
Enable the SinkProtocolInfo property.
|
|
EnablePropertySourceProtocolInfo ( ) : void |
Enable the SourceProtocolInfo property.
|
|
PropertyCurrentConnectionIDs ( ) : string |
Get a copy of the value of the CurrentConnectionIDs property Can only be called if EnablePropertyCurrentConnectionIDs has previously been called. |
|
PropertySinkProtocolInfo ( ) : string |
Get a copy of the value of the SinkProtocolInfo property Can only be called if EnablePropertySinkProtocolInfo has previously been called. |
|
PropertySourceProtocolInfo ( ) : string |
Get a copy of the value of the SourceProtocolInfo property Can only be called if EnablePropertySourceProtocolInfo has previously been called. |
|
SetPropertyCurrentConnectionIDs ( string aValue ) : bool |
Set the value of the CurrentConnectionIDs property Can only be called if EnablePropertyCurrentConnectionIDs has previously been called. |
|
SetPropertySinkProtocolInfo ( string aValue ) : bool |
Set the value of the SinkProtocolInfo property Can only be called if EnablePropertySinkProtocolInfo has previously been called. |
|
SetPropertySourceProtocolInfo ( string aValue ) : bool |
Set the value of the SourceProtocolInfo property Can only be called if EnablePropertySourceProtocolInfo has previously been called. |
Method | Description | |
---|---|---|
ConnectionComplete ( IDvInvocation aInvocation, int aConnectionID ) : void |
ConnectionComplete action. Will be called when the device stack receives an invocation of the ConnectionComplete action for the owning device. Must be implemented iff EnableActionConnectionComplete was called. |
|
DvProviderUpnpOrgConnectionManager1 ( DvDevice aDevice ) : System |
Constructor
|
|
EnableActionConnectionComplete ( ) : void |
Signal that the action ConnectionComplete is supported. The action's availability will be published in the device's service.xml. ConnectionComplete must be overridden if this is called. |
|
EnableActionGetCurrentConnectionIDs ( ) : void |
Signal that the action GetCurrentConnectionIDs is supported. The action's availability will be published in the device's service.xml. GetCurrentConnectionIDs must be overridden if this is called. |
|
EnableActionGetCurrentConnectionInfo ( ) : void |
Signal that the action GetCurrentConnectionInfo is supported. The action's availability will be published in the device's service.xml. GetCurrentConnectionInfo must be overridden if this is called. |
|
EnableActionGetProtocolInfo ( ) : void |
Signal that the action GetProtocolInfo is supported. The action's availability will be published in the device's service.xml. GetProtocolInfo must be overridden if this is called. |
|
EnableActionPrepareForConnection ( ) : void |
Signal that the action PrepareForConnection is supported. The action's availability will be published in the device's service.xml. PrepareForConnection must be overridden if this is called. |
|
GetCurrentConnectionIDs ( IDvInvocation aInvocation, string &aConnectionIDs ) : void |
GetCurrentConnectionIDs action. Will be called when the device stack receives an invocation of the GetCurrentConnectionIDs action for the owning device. Must be implemented iff EnableActionGetCurrentConnectionIDs was called. |
|
GetCurrentConnectionInfo ( IDvInvocation aInvocation, int aConnectionID, int &aRcsID, int &aAVTransportID, string &aProtocolInfo, string &aPeerConnectionManager, int &aPeerConnectionID, string &aDirection, string &aStatus ) : void |
GetCurrentConnectionInfo action. Will be called when the device stack receives an invocation of the GetCurrentConnectionInfo action for the owning device. Must be implemented iff EnableActionGetCurrentConnectionInfo was called. |
|
GetProtocolInfo ( IDvInvocation aInvocation, string &aSource, string &aSink ) : void |
GetProtocolInfo action. Will be called when the device stack receives an invocation of the GetProtocolInfo action for the owning device. Must be implemented iff EnableActionGetProtocolInfo was called. |
|
PrepareForConnection ( IDvInvocation aInvocation, string aRemoteProtocolInfo, string aPeerConnectionManager, int aPeerConnectionID, string aDirection, int &aConnectionID, int &aAVTransportID, int &aRcsID ) : void |
PrepareForConnection action. Will be called when the device stack receives an invocation of the PrepareForConnection action for the owning device. Must be implemented iff EnableActionPrepareForConnection was called. |
Method | Description | |
---|---|---|
DoConnectionComplete ( |
||
DoGetCurrentConnectionIDs ( |
||
DoGetCurrentConnectionInfo ( |
||
DoGetProtocolInfo ( |
||
DoPrepareForConnection ( |
protected ConnectionComplete ( IDvInvocation aInvocation, int aConnectionID ) : void | ||
aInvocation | IDvInvocation | Interface allowing querying of aspects of this particular action invocation. |
aConnectionID | int | |
return | void |
protected DvProviderUpnpOrgConnectionManager1 ( DvDevice aDevice ) : System | ||
aDevice | DvDevice | Device which owns this provider |
return | System |
protected EnableActionConnectionComplete ( ) : void | ||
return | void |
protected EnableActionGetCurrentConnectionIDs ( ) : void | ||
return | void |
protected EnableActionGetCurrentConnectionInfo ( ) : void | ||
return | void |
protected EnableActionGetProtocolInfo ( ) : void | ||
return | void |
protected EnableActionPrepareForConnection ( ) : void | ||
return | void |
public EnablePropertyCurrentConnectionIDs ( ) : void | ||
return | void |
public EnablePropertySinkProtocolInfo ( ) : void | ||
return | void |
public EnablePropertySourceProtocolInfo ( ) : void | ||
return | void |
protected GetCurrentConnectionIDs ( IDvInvocation aInvocation, string &aConnectionIDs ) : void | ||
aInvocation | IDvInvocation | Interface allowing querying of aspects of this particular action invocation. |
aConnectionIDs | string | |
return | void |
protected GetCurrentConnectionInfo ( IDvInvocation aInvocation, int aConnectionID, int &aRcsID, int &aAVTransportID, string &aProtocolInfo, string &aPeerConnectionManager, int &aPeerConnectionID, string &aDirection, string &aStatus ) : void | ||
aInvocation | IDvInvocation | Interface allowing querying of aspects of this particular action invocation. |
aConnectionID | int | |
aRcsID | int | |
aAVTransportID | int | |
aProtocolInfo | string | |
aPeerConnectionManager | string | |
aPeerConnectionID | int | |
aDirection | string | |
aStatus | string | |
return | void |
protected GetProtocolInfo ( IDvInvocation aInvocation, string &aSource, string &aSink ) : void | ||
aInvocation | IDvInvocation | Interface allowing querying of aspects of this particular action invocation. |
aSource | string | |
aSink | string | |
return | void |
protected PrepareForConnection ( IDvInvocation aInvocation, string aRemoteProtocolInfo, string aPeerConnectionManager, int aPeerConnectionID, string aDirection, int &aConnectionID, int &aAVTransportID, int &aRcsID ) : void | ||
aInvocation | IDvInvocation | Interface allowing querying of aspects of this particular action invocation. |
aRemoteProtocolInfo | string | |
aPeerConnectionManager | string | |
aPeerConnectionID | int | |
aDirection | string | |
aConnectionID | int | |
aAVTransportID | int | |
aRcsID | int | |
return | void |
public PropertyCurrentConnectionIDs ( ) : string | ||
return | string |
public PropertySourceProtocolInfo ( ) : string | ||
return | string |
public SetPropertyCurrentConnectionIDs ( string aValue ) : bool | ||
aValue | string | New value for the property |
return | bool |
public SetPropertySinkProtocolInfo ( string aValue ) : bool | ||
aValue | string | New value for the property |
return | bool |
public SetPropertySourceProtocolInfo ( string aValue ) : bool | ||
aValue | string | New value for the property |
return | bool |